The index is intended to reflect changes in the market value of certain commodity futures contracts based on crude oil, heating oil, corn, wheat, gold and aluminum. The T-Bill Index is intended to approximate the returns from investing in 3-month United States Treasury bills on a rolling basis.

Under normal circumstances, the fund invests at least 80% of its assets in equity securities. It may also invest in other equity securities not included in the S&P 500 Index.
